aboutsummaryrefslogtreecommitdiffstats
path: root/x11-wm/pekwm/files
diff options
context:
space:
mode:
authormiwi <miwi@FreeBSD.org>2008-08-09 06:52:13 +0800
committermiwi <miwi@FreeBSD.org>2008-08-09 06:52:13 +0800
commit90ec6ec43eb75db729b0bebb6511f08d977bafb9 (patch)
treeedf87cc82e5ce126e17fef7c354454362d52a53c /x11-wm/pekwm/files
parent8bbd4f481ba79f7f38cda9b772e44c5a75103f73 (diff)
downloadfreebsd-ports-gnome-90ec6ec43eb75db729b0bebb6511f08d977bafb9.tar.gz
freebsd-ports-gnome-90ec6ec43eb75db729b0bebb6511f08d977bafb9.tar.zst
freebsd-ports-gnome-90ec6ec43eb75db729b0bebb6511f08d977bafb9.zip
o Update to 0.1.7
o Update maintainer email address Version 0.1.7 contains both bug fixes and new features compared to 0.1.6, most notably: o UTF-8 support, finally non ASCII characters should render ok. o RandR support, multi-screen configuration is now detected and should be handled correctly. o Viewport support removed, it was buggy and not used by many. For a somewhat more complete list of changes see: http://www.pekwm.org/projects/pekwm/wikis/Release-0_1_7 PR: 126318 Submitted by: Martin Tournoij <carpetsmoker@xs4all.nl> (maintainer)
Diffstat (limited to 'x11-wm/pekwm/files')
-rw-r--r--x11-wm/pekwm/files/patch-aa11
-rw-r--r--x11-wm/pekwm/files/patch-ab11
-rw-r--r--x11-wm/pekwm/files/patch-data-scripts-pekwm_themeset.sh12
3 files changed, 12 insertions, 22 deletions
diff --git a/x11-wm/pekwm/files/patch-aa b/x11-wm/pekwm/files/patch-aa
deleted file mode 100644
index 48693ab4ce71..000000000000
--- a/x11-wm/pekwm/files/patch-aa
+++ /dev/null
@@ -1,11 +0,0 @@
---- data/scripts/pekwm_themeset.pl.orig Sun Feb 27 14:52:08 2005
-+++ data/scripts/pekwm_themeset.pl Sun Mar 13 16:38:13 2005
-@@ -51,7 +51,7 @@
- close $fh
- or die "Failed to write $cfg_file successfully: $!\n";
-
-- system 'pkill', -HUP => 'pekwm'; # tell pekwm to reread its config
-+ system("killall -HUP pekwm"); # tell pekwm to reread its config
- }
-
- if( @ARGV == 1 ) {
diff --git a/x11-wm/pekwm/files/patch-ab b/x11-wm/pekwm/files/patch-ab
deleted file mode 100644
index 4092b657b96b..000000000000
--- a/x11-wm/pekwm/files/patch-ab
+++ /dev/null
@@ -1,11 +0,0 @@
---- data/scripts/pekwm_themeset.sh.orig Tue Jan 13 06:42:34 2004
-+++ data/scripts/pekwm_themeset.sh Tue Dec 21 06:27:44 2004
-@@ -44,7 +44,7 @@
- sed -e "s/Theme\ =\ \".*\"/Theme\ =\ \"$THEME\"/" $PEKWM_CONFIG_FILE > $TMPFILE;
- cp $TMPFILE $PEKWM_CONFIG_FILE;
- rm $TMPFILE
-- pkill -HUP pekwm;
-+ killall -HUP pekwm;
- fi;
-
- exit 0
diff --git a/x11-wm/pekwm/files/patch-data-scripts-pekwm_themeset.sh b/x11-wm/pekwm/files/patch-data-scripts-pekwm_themeset.sh
new file mode 100644
index 000000000000..bd2ba708b006
--- /dev/null
+++ b/x11-wm/pekwm/files/patch-data-scripts-pekwm_themeset.sh
@@ -0,0 +1,12 @@
+--- data/scripts/pekwm_themeset.sh.in.orig 2008-08-07 01:54:14.000000000 +0200
++++ data/scripts/pekwm_themeset.sh.in 2008-08-07 01:55:00.000000000 +0200
+@@ -46,7 +46,8 @@
+ fi
+
+ # Change theme
+- sed -e "s/^\([^#]*\)Theme\ =\ \"[^\"]*\"/\\1Theme\ =\ \"${theme}\"/i" "${PEKWM_CONFIG_FILE}" > "${tmp_file}"
++ gsed -e "s/^\([^#]*\)Theme\ =\ \"[^\"]*\"/\\1Theme\ =\ \"${theme}\"/i" "${PEKWM_CONFIG_FILE}" > "${tmp_file}"
++ cp "${PEKWM_CONFIG_FILE}" "${PEKWM_CONFIG_FILE}".bak
+ mv "${tmp_file}" "${PEKWM_CONFIG_FILE}"
+
+ # Reload pekwm